Delek Group net loss in 2020 as a whole amounted to NIS 1.87 billion

Posted on Mar 31, 2021 by Ifi Reporter

Delek Group, controlled by Yitzhak Tshuva, published its financial reports for the fourth quarter and the entire 2020. The company's reports show that it ended the fourth quarter of 2020 with a net profit of 1.1 billion NIS, compared to a loss of NIS 311 million in the corresponding quarter in 2019. Following the publication of the reports, the company's share falls by about 7%, after having already lost about 11%. Which casts doubt on its continued existence as a living business for the foreseeable future. Delek shares are falling, among other things, due to expiration of options tomorrow by about NIS 60 million.
The Delek Group's net loss in 2020 as a whole amounted to NIS 1.87 billion, compared with a profit of NIS 234 million in 2019. Delek opened 2021 with cash and liquid balances of NIS 275 million, while by the end of the year it has to repay NIS 1.53 billion to bondholders and banks. Most of the increase in profit in the fourth quarter is due to an updated valuation of its valued subsidiary Itka As of the end of 2020 by $ 1.9 billion, this is an increase of $ 700 million compared to the previous estimate made in the midst of the Corona plague crisis in June 2020.
